> > The Model 7LX3.5 Line Level Preamplifier is designed for the person
> > seeking the ultimate in a neutral but dynamic line level preamplifier.
> > Designed as a control center for both digital and analog based
> > systems, the 7LX3.5 makes an ideal companion to the 7PX3.5 and shares
> > many of the same design and construction features. The exceptional
> > naturalness of the 7LX3.5 preserves all the subtle nuances of the
> > source material and enables it to mate equally well with either vacuum
> > tube or solid state amplifiers. The sonic neutrality of the 7LX3.5
> > rivals the best of the passive controllers but easily out-performs
> > these units in dynamic contrasts and ability to drive long cables
> > while also providing balanced output capability for amplifiers having
> > balanced inputs.

> > Both balanced and unbalanced outputs for total system flexibility (see
> > input option below).
>
> > · Separate "listen" and "record" circuits provide ultimate flexibility
> > of signal routing. An input "Off" position for both circuits allows
> > isolation of recording equipment or preamplifier when either is not in
> > use.
>
> > · One of the five line level inputs provides factory installed options
> > as follows:
> > Model 7LX3.5 - an unbalanced line level input via Oxygen Free Copper
> > RCA phono connectors.
> > Model 7LX3.5/B - a balanced line level input via XLR connectors.
>
> > · Separate L and R channel input level controls set the input
> > impedance of the unbalanced inputs. Wired in shunt and normally
> > operated in their maximum (or near maximum) positions where no current
> > flows in the wipers, these controls allow for both L/R channel balance
> > and source attenuation without perceptible sonic degradation.
>
> > · Volume adjustment is achieved by a true stepped attenuator having
> > laser trimmed resistance elements for precise channel tracking.
>
> > · An auto-mute circuit using FET switches provides a 30-second turn-on
> > delay by clamping the outputs to ground during initial turn-on, in the
> > event of a momentary power failure, or where the line voltage is too
> > low to maintain proper DC regulation. A two-color LED indicates the
> > state of the auto-mute circuit at any time. The mute circuit can also
> > be manually activated with the front-panel mute switch. In this case,
> > a logic circuit allows immediate defeat of muting, yet prevents false
> > resetting if there has been a recent power interruption.
>
> > · Discrete inverter circuits provide both balanced and unbalanced
> > outputs with optimum sonic performance for both types of amplifier
> > inputs. Balanced output signals are available via both XLR and OFC RCA
> > connectors.
>
> > · All outputs are direct coupled to eliminate the need for large
> > blocking capacitors in the signal path. DC offset is maintained to
> > plus or minus five millivolts with DC servo circuits operating outside
> > the signal path. All inputs and outputs are protected with shunting
> > diodes.
>
> > · The bottom panel is made of dense .25 inch thick Corian® composite
> > for high acoustic stability and low electric field interaction.

> > Specifications:
>
> > Gain: 14 dB Unbalanced; 20 dB Balanced.
>
> > Bandwidth: 0.1Hz. to 150KHz.
>
> > Input impedance: 25K Ohms unbal. inputs with input level control set
> > to max. 15K Ohms with input level set at min. (25K per side for
> > balanced input of model 7LX3.5/B.)
>
> > Output impedance: 300 Ohms Unbalanced. 300 Ohms per side Balanced.
>
> > Finish: The Chassis is finished with a black Polyurethane paint with a
> > light texture. The Face Panel is anodized, in either black or platinum
> > gold. The Side Bars are black lacquered Ash with a semigloss finish.
>
> > Dimensions: The 7LX3.5 is 2.5 inches (6.4 cm.) high, 19 inches (48.3
> > cm.) wide, and 11.58 inches (29.4 cm.) deep.
>
> > Weight: The preamplifier weighs approximately 15 pounds.- Hide quoted t=
